Navigating the 2023 Real Estate Landscape: Key Financial Trends and Property Innovations in Denver

As we progress through 2023, the Denver real estate market continues to evolve, driven by unique financial trends and innovations. With interest rates fluctuating, many potential homebuyers are exploring alternative financing options to navigate affordability challenges. One emerging trend is the rise of adjustable-rate mortgages (ARMs), which offer lower initial payments and can make purchasing property more accessible in high-demand areas.

Moreover, technology is reshaping how properties are bought and sold in Denver. Virtual reality tours and advanced online property listings have become standard, allowing buyers to explore homes without leaving their couch. Additionally, blockchain technology is streamlining transactions, providing transparency and security that boosts buyer confidence.

Investors are also leaning towards sustainable properties, as eco-friendly features not only meet growing consumer demand but can also qualify for tax incentives. This shift reflects a broader trend in finance, where sustainability influences investment decisions.
